
Datahanteringsproffs behöver ofta extrahera data från PDFs till CSV för analys eller rapportering. Ett PDF-dokument lagrar tabulär data i ett ostrukturerat format, vilket gör det svårt att bearbeta. Att konvertera dem till CSV möjliggör enkel redigering, filtrering och automatisering. I det här blogginlägget kommer vi att utforska hur man konverterar PDF till CSV-format i Python.
Denna artikel täcker följande ämnen:
- Python PDF till CSV-konverteringsbibliotek
- Konvertera PDF till CSV-format i Python
- Konvertera PDF till CSV online
- Gratis resurser
Python PDF till CSV Konverteringsbibliotek
Aspose.PDF för Python förenklar processen att konvertera PDF till CSV-format. Detta kraftfulla bibliotek erbjuder en rad funktioner som gör det enkelt att extrahera data från PDF-dokument. Det stöder olika PDF-format och säkerställer hög precision i datautvinning. Med Aspose.PDF kan utvecklare programmässigt konvertera PDF:er till CSV med minimal ansträngning.
Aspose.PDF för Python utmärker sig av flera skäl:
- Enkel integration: Det integreras sömlöst med Python-applikationer.
- Flexibilitet: Biblioteket stöder ett brett spektrum av PDF-format och strukturer.
- Avancerade anpassningsalternativ: Användare kan anpassa utdata-CSV-filerna enligt sina behov.
- Hög prestanda: Den bearbetar stora PDF-filer snabbt och effektivt.
Dessa funktioner gör det till ett idealt val för att konvertera PDF till CSV-format i Python.
För att komma igång med Aspose.PDF för Python måste du installera biblioteket. Du kan ladda ner det från releases och installera det med följande kommando:
pip install aspose-pdf
Konvertera PDF till CSV-format i Python
Följ dessa steg för att konvertera PDF-fil till CSV-format i Python med Aspose.PDF för Python:
Installera det nödvändiga biblioteket Se till att du har nödvändig PDF-behandlingsbibliotek installerat (t.ex.
aspose.pdf)Öppna PDF-dokumentet Ladda PDF-filen i ett
Documentklassobjekt genom att specificera filvägen:doc = pdf.Document("Sample.pdf")Skapa spara alternativ för CSV-format Definiera sparalternativen och ställ in formatet till CSV med
ExcelSaveOptions():save_option = pdf.ExcelSaveOptions() save_option.format = pdf.ExcelSaveOptions.ExcelFormat.CSVKonvertera och spara filen Använd
save()-metoden för att exportera PDF-innehållet som en CSV-fil:doc.save("output.csv", save_option)Verify the Output Kontrollera
output.csv-filen för att säkerställa att konverteringen lyckades. Öppna den i ett kalkylprogram som Excel eller i någon textredigerare.
Genom att följa dessa steg kan du effektivt extrahera tabulär data från en PDF och spara den som en CSV-fil för vidare analys.
Här är ett komplett exempel på Python-kod som implementerar dessa steg:
# Detta kodexempel demonstrerar hur man konverterar PDF till CSV-format.
import aspose.pdf as pdf
# Öppna PDF-dokument
doc = pdf.Document("Sample.pdf")
# Skapa spara alternativ
save_option = pdf.ExcelSaveOptions()
save_option.format = pdf.ExcelSaveOptions.ExcelFormat.CSV
# Spara filen som CSV
doc.save("output.csv", save_option)
Få en gratis licens
Intresserad av att utforska Aspose-produkter? Du kan enkelt få en gratis tillfällig licens genom att besöka licenssidan.Det är en enkel process som gör att utvecklare och testare kan pröva de fullständiga funktionerna hos Aspose-produkter utan kostnad.
Konvertera PDF till CSV Online
Du kan också prova den här gratis online PDF till CSV-konvertern.Det här gratis och användarvänliga verktyget låter dig konvertera dina PDF-filer snabbt och noggrant utan någon installation.

PDF till CSV-format: Gratis resurser
Förutom att konvertera PDF-filer till CSV-format uppmuntrar vi dig att utforska ytterligare resurser som kan förbättra din förståelse av Aspose.PDF för Python. Dessa resurser kommer att ge dig mer insikter och praktiska exempel.
Slutsats
I det här blogginlägget diskuterade vi hur man konverterar PDF till CSV i Python med Aspose.PDF för Python. Det här biblioteket förenklar processen och erbjuder flexibilitet och anpassning. Vi uppmuntrar dig att utforska mer om Aspose.PDF för Python och förbättra din PDF-behandlingskapacitet.
Om du har några frågor eller behöver ytterligare hjälp, tveka inte att kontakta oss på vårt gratis supportforum.